Trade listed as Farmer. DOB 16-10-96, born Egremont Township, Grey County. 5 foot 11 inches. Blue eyes, brown hair. Presbyterian. NOK Margaret Gordon, mother. Enlisted Mt Forest 28-4-16 (age 19 years). On 153rd Nominal Roll 6-5-16, no transfer noted. On 153rd Battalion Nominal Rolls as published Guelph Mercury 10-6-16 and 1-12-16. Embarked with 153rd Halifax N.S. SS Olympic 29-4-17. Arrived Liverpool 7-5-18. Assigned 25th Reserve for Training and Administration.Taken on Strength 18th Battalion 29-3-18. Wounded 13-9-18, GSW right arm. Globe & Mail Casualty List 10-9-18 under Infantry reports wounded. Orangeville Banner 19-9-18 reports wounded. Returned to Canada aboard SS Caronia, Halifax N.S. 22-5-19. Demobilized London 24-5-19. Address upon discharge, Amelia P.O. Saskatchewan. Photo courtesy Ancestry.ca Family Tree: William Douglas Gordon died 1-3-70, Chilliwack, B.C. Buried Saint Mary's Cemetery Chilliwack, Plot A-9-2. Headstone photo, courtesy St Mary's Cemetery.
